Horley up to 4th as they extend winning run
Tue Sep 11, 2012 @ The New Defence
Horley Town 4 - 3 Dorking
Horley went one down after 15mins, before a certain pen - Pullin's man was climbing all over him - on 43 mins was converted by Weller straight down the middle. The teams went into halftime at 0 - 0.
Then a Danny Guscott special opened the second half scoring for Horley on 48. Parker followed up 4mins later when he converted a Harris cross for 3-1.
But Dorking weren't finished and some sloppy passing by Horley gave the ball away twice on 54and 61, to allow Dorking to claw it back to 3-3.
But on 75, Adam Pullin clinically finished a move which started with a Poplett free kick to Parker on the edge of the box who neatly laid Pullin in. He still had work to do and skirted 2defenders before smacking it in off the far post with his right.
Horley saw off thereaming quarterhour to send them up to 4th in the table behind Egham, Guernsey and Molesley.
